What is the Banner Good Samaritan Outpatient Rehabilitation Referral Form?
The Banner Good Samaritan Outpatient Rehabilitation Referral Form is a crucial document used to refer patients for specialized therapy at the Banner Good Samaritan Rehabilitation Institute. This form facilitates the referral process by capturing essential patient information and the type of care needed. It covers various therapy types, including physical therapy, occupational therapy, and speech therapy, ensuring that patients receive appropriate treatment tailored to their needs.

Who is eligible to use the Banner Good Samaritan Outpatient Rehabilitation Referral Form?
The form can be used by licensed physicians in Arizona who are referring patients for outpatient rehabilitation therapies at the Banner Good Samaritan Rehabilitation Institute.
What information do I need to complete the form?
You'll need the patient's personal details, insurance information, diagnosis specifics, and the physician's signature. It's helpful to gather this information before filling out the form.
Is there a deadline for submitting the referral form?
While there is typically no strict deadline, referrals should be submitted before the patient’s scheduled therapy session to ensure timely processing and authorization.
How do I submit the completed form?
You can submit the completed form either by downloading it from pdfFiller and sending it via email to the rehabilitation institute or by submitting it directly through the pdfFiller platform if available.
What are common mistakes to avoid on the referral form?
Common mistakes include missing the physician's signature, omitting patient information, and failing to select the appropriate therapy types. Review the completed form carefully before submission.
How long does it take to process the referral once submitted?
Processing times can vary, but typically referrals are assessed within a few business days. For urgent cases, following up with the rehabilitation institute is advisable.
Are there any fees associated with submitting the referral form?
There are generally no fees for submitting the referral form itself, but insurance coverage details should be confirmed separately to understand potential patient costs for therapy services.
